Sprint Planner Skill
Purpose
Plan and initialize a new sprint by selecting approved specifications from the project board, creating a milestone, and generating atomic GitHub issues for each task. This skill bridges the gap between approved specs and executable work items, breaking down high-level features into trackable, atomic tasks for the development team.

Step 5: Understand What the Script Does
The helper script automates these steps:
Queries project board:
- Fetches all items in "Approved Backlog" status
- Displays available epics with their issue numbers
Prompts for epic selection:
- User enters the epic issue number to plan
- Script retrieves epic details and body
Extracts spec file:
- Parses epic body to find associated spec file path
- Validates the spec file exists
Prompts for milestone name:
- User enters sprint milestone name
- Script creates the GitHub milestone
Parses tasks from spec:
- Reads spec file for task list items (
- [ ] **Title**: Description) - Creates a GitHub issue for each task
- Reads spec file for task list items (
Creates GitHub issues:
- Each task becomes an issue with "TASK: " prefix
- Issues reference the spec file and parent epic
- Issues are assigned to the sprint milestone

Error Handling
jq Not Installed
Symptom: Script reports jq command not found
Solution:
- Install jq:
sudo apt install jq(Linux) - Or:
brew install jq(Mac) - Verify:
jq --version
No Approved Epics Found
Symptom: Script reports no epics in approved backlog
Solution:
- Verify project board has "Approved Backlog" status
- Check if epics are in correct status column
- Confirm specs have been approved via spec PR
- Run spec-authoring skill to create and approve specs first
Epic Body Missing Spec Reference
Symptom: Script cannot find spec file in epic body
Solution:
- Update epic issue body to include spec file path
- Format:
docs/specs/feature-name/spec.md - Ensure spec file actually exists at that path
- Follow spec-authoring workflow to create spec if needed
Milestone Already Exists
Symptom: GitHub API returns error that milestone exists
Solution:
- Use a different milestone name
- Or manually delete existing milestone if unused
- Or add tasks to existing milestone via
gh issue create
Spec File Missing Task List
Symptom: Script creates no issues or very few issues
Solution:
- Verify spec file has task list in correct format:
- [ ] **Title**: Description - Ensure tasks are in a clear section (e.g.,
## Tasksor## Implementation) - Review spec-delta.md template for proper task formatting
- Update spec file to include detailed task breakdown
Permission Denied Creating Milestone
Symptom: GitHub API returns 403 or permission error
Solution:
- Verify
ghCLI is authenticated:gh auth status - Ensure you have repository write access
- Re-authenticate if needed:
gh auth login - Verify repository name is correct in script REPO variable

Notes
- Script automates repetitive work: Creating dozens of issues manually is tedious and error-prone
- LLM guides the strategic decisions: Which specs to plan, sprint scope, timeline
- Task format matters: Spec files must use
- [ ] **Title**: Descriptionformat for parsing - One epic per sprint run: Run the script multiple times if planning multiple epics
- Milestone groups tasks: All tasks from same epic share a milestone for easy filtering
- Epic remains parent: Each task issue references parent epic for traceability
- Project board integration: Issues can be automatically added to project board if configured
- Idempotent considerations: Running script twice creates duplicate issues - be careful
- Manual refinement expected: Review and adjust created issues as needed after script runs
- Sprint planning is collaborative: Engage user throughout the process for priorities and scope
